你是一个论坛的站长,你们论坛有约 10 万个帖子,每个帖子编号为 1-100000。每个帖子里面又有若干个回复。现在告诉你每个帖子下面的回复人的ID(ID的范围为 1-100000)
现在你要写一个程序,支持插入操作,即 ADD x y
代表编号为x 的帖子有一个ID为 y 的人回复。支持查询操作,即QUERY x y
代表查询编号为 x 的帖子第 y 个回复的人的ID。
第 1 行一个整数 N,代表有 N 次询问(1 \le N \le 100000)
第 2 行到第 N+1 行代表 N 次询问的内容,每行为以下 2 种格式之一:
ADD x y
新增加了一个回复,代表编号为 x 的帖子有一个ID为 y 的人回复
QUERY x y
代表查询编号为 x 的帖子第 y 个回复的人的ID
保证 1 \le x \le 100000,1 \le y \le 100000
对于每个 QUERY
的查询,每次输出占一行,代表编号为 x 的帖子第 y 个回复的人的ID,如果编号为 x 的帖子总的回复数小于 y,则输出 -1
。
8 ADD 10 10086 ADD 10 10010 QUERY 10 1 QUERY 88888 1 ADD 88888 10010 ADD 88888 12580 QUERY 88888 2 QUERY 88888 3
10086 -1 12580 -1
容器 vector